الملخص EN
The functions of genes involved in idiopathic portal hypertension (IPH) remain unidentified.
The present study was undertaken to identify the functions of genes expressed in bloodsamples from patients with IPH through comprehensive analysis of gene expression usingDNA microarrays.
The data were compared with data from healthy individuals to explore thefunctions of genes showing increased or decreased expression in patients with IPH.
In clusteranalysis, no dominant probe group was shown to differ between patients with IPH and healthycontrols.
In functional annotation analysis using the Database for Annotation Visualizationand Integrated Discovery tool, clusters showing dysfunction in patients with IPH involvedgene terms related to the immune system.
Analysis using network-based pathways revealeddecreased expression of adenosine deaminase, ectonucleoside triphosphatediphosphohydrolase 4, ATP-binding cassette, subfamily C, member 1, transforming growthfactor-β, and prostaglandin E receptor 2; increased expression of cytochrome P450, family 4,subfamily F, polypeptide 3, and glutathione peroxidase 3; and abnormalities in the immunesystem, nucleic acid metabolism, arachidonic acid/leukotriene pathways, and biologicalprocesses.
These results suggested that IPH involved compromised function ofimmunocompetent cells and that such dysfunction may be associated with abnormalities innucleic acid metabolism and arachidonic acid/leukotriene-related synthesis/metabolism.
